MUMBAI, India, June 26 -- Intellectual Property India has published a patent application (202631028549 A) filed by Dr. Saket Bihari; Dr. Mudasir; Dr. Mahipal; Mr. Nitin Kumar; and Dr. Shikha on March 10, 2026, for Cloud-Based Education Resource Management System.
Inventors include Dr. Saket Bihari; Dr. Mudasir Hamid; Dr. Mahipal; Mr. Nitin Kumar; and Dr. Shikha.
The application for the patent was published on June 19, 2026, under issue no. 25/2026.
Abstract: The present invention relates to the development of a "Cloud-Based Education Resource Management System," is an integrated system that will help in the management, allocation, and monitoring of education resources in an educational institution. This system will utilize the power of cloud computing to manage student information, teacher information, course materials, examination information, attendance, scheduling, and financial transactions in an integrated manner. This will help in providing a robust platform for data integrity, access, and privacy through the use of real-time data synchronization, access control, and secure authentication mechanisms. This system will also provide powerful analytics to support decision-making through the provision of performance insights, resource utilization, and trends through the use of data analytics modules. This system will also provide an effective platform for collaboration between administrators, teachers, students, and parents through the provision of web and mobile access to the system.
